NHTSA Complaint Number: 003219663 Incident Date: Jun, 13 2003
Consumer's City: CRESTWOOD Consumer's State: KY
Vehicle Transmission Type: MAN Manufacturers Name: Volkswagen Group of America, Inc.
Model Name: NEW BEETLE Model Year: 2000
Vehicle Involved in a Crash: No Component's Description: Vehicle speed control:cruise control
Vehicle Involved in a Fire: No Persons Injured: 0
Vehicle's VIN#: Date added to File: May, 25 2021
Date Complaint Received: Jun, 20 2003 Complaint Type: IVOQ
Incident Reported To Police: No Purchase Date: Jun, 11 2003
Was Original Owner: No Anti-lock Brakes: Yes
Number of Cylinders: 4 Date of Manufacturer: -
Was Vehicle Towed: - Description of the Complaints: I bought a volkswagen beetle on the 12th of june before we went on vacation. we traveled 860 miles one way. the cruise light would never come on, not even when you started the vehicle. anyway we could go anywhere from 10 miles to 100 miles and the cruise would automatically kick off, jerking the car. we called our dealer immediately but he could not help. when we got back from vacation we took it up there. they said that it was supposed to do that. also in the manual it says that there is supposed to be a fuse for cruise: there is not one. they test drove another one that was on their lot and that cruise light didn't work either. i'm just wondering is there a recall on this or how can someone fix it. *nlm
